Breaking: @hrw finds that Israeli strikes in May killed scores of civilians in Gaza, wiped out entire families w/ no evident military targets in area & amount to apparent war crimes that @IntlCrimCourt should probe. Hear the harrowing accounts of survivors hrw.org/news/2021/07/2…

In one strike @hrw investigated, guided missile witnesses saw approach from Israel killed 6 kids as they played & 2 adults near Beit Hanoun. Israel said it was a Palestinian rocket, but offered no evidence & included one victim among ppl they said were killed. All were civilians.

In another, a US-made guided bomb destroyed a building in al-Shati refugee camp, one of world’s most densely populated areas, killing 2 women & 8 of their young kids as they slept, leaving only one surviving kids from each family. @hrw found no evidence of military target there.

In another, Israeli airstrikes that used US-made munition guidance kits caused 3 Gaza City buildings to collapse, killing 44 civilians, including 18 kids & 11 members of Abu al-Awf family. Israel presented no evidence of tunnels or underground command center it said were targeted

The hostilities took place amid Israel’s sweeping 14-year closure of Gaza & discriminatory efforts to remove Palestinians from their homes in occupied East Jerusalem—which are part of Israeli authorities' crimes against humanity of apartheid & persecution hrw.org/news/2021/04/2…

Based on its research, @hrw calls on US, whose weapons Israeli forces used in at least two of the unlawful attacks we investigated, & other states to condition military/security assistance & arms sales to Israel on it taking concrete & verifiable actions to end its grave abuses

The @IntlCrimCourt Prosecutor & Commission of Inquiry set-up by UN Human Rights Council should examine unlawful attacks by Israeli forces & Palestinian armed groups during the May hostilities & their larger context, including the crimes against humanity of apartheid & persecution

Today's @hrw report the first in a series of publications on the May hostilities. We will soon release findings on other events, including rocket attacks by Palestinian armed groups, Israeli airstrikes that destroyed high-rise towers in Gaza & other events across Israel/Palestine
